Jolitontic is a small locality situated in Mexico, specifically in the state of Chiapas. The GPS coordinates of 17.04833, -92.63861 confirm its location in the southern part of the country, known for its lush landscapes and rich biodiversity. The climate in Jolitontic is generally warm and tropical, with a wet season from May to October and a dry season from November to April. The best time to visit is during the dry season, when temperatures are more comfortable and outdoor activities can be enjoyed without the interruption of rain.
